Transaction 576eca2ad2792c72c5a4d43cdf63c57a9ad3d64550f286dccfa78024c8918040
1 Input
2 Outputs
- 576eca2ad2792c72c5a4d43cdf63c57a9ad3d64550f286dccfa78024c8918040:0
- 576eca2ad2792c72c5a4d43cdf63c57a9ad3d64550f286dccfa78024c8918040:1
value 35000
address 3C7SydSmzNzMv3ECreXV9BpMfoKCvbuPJ2
value 512524
address 1JLb8dWFNYDby8FJnhZiZ7VipiWGoyQN3P